Duc Hue deploys plan to participate in Vietnam Book and Reading Culture Day

On April 2nd, 2025, the People's Committee of Duc Hue District held a conference to implement the plan for participating in the 4th Vietnam Book and Reading Culture Day in 2025. The conference was chaired by Mr. Le Van Nen, Vice Chairman of the People's Committee of Duc Hue District. Attendees included representatives from the Long An Department of Culture, Sports and Tourism, the Provincial Museum and Library, and other relevant agencies and units of the district.

Duc Hue District is honored to be chosen by Long An Province as the venue for the launching ceremony to celebrate the 4th Vietnam Book and Reading Culture Day in 2025 on April 18th. The purpose is... The aim is to promote the value of books and reading culture in the community; to enhance the responsibility of all levels, sectors, and localities towards developing reading culture. At the same time, it aims to effectively carry out communication and promotion of books and the development of reading culture in the community, contributing to building a cultural and spiritual life and promoting the moral values ​​and tradition of studiousness of the Vietnamese people.

According to the plan, during the Vietnamese Book and Reading Culture Day, Duc Hue district will focus on disseminating information through media and visual promotion to widely spread the purpose and significance of the Day. Simultaneously, the district will organize book exhibitions, artistic book arrangements, and decorations to facilitate reading at libraries, reading rooms, and community post offices; organize an "artistic book arrangement" competition; and hold activities related to Vietnamese Book and Reading Culture Day in schools and other activities to promote and introduce books, donate books, provide free reader cards, and circulate books and newspapers. In addition, the district will also coordinate with community post offices to deliver books to readers in remote areas.

At the conference, relevant agencies and units discussed and agreed on the contents of the plan to ensure the event is successful and makes a strong impression on the community. The 4th Vietnam Book and Reading Culture Day in Duc Hue district promises to be a meaningful event, contributing to building a vibrant cultural and spiritual life, honoring knowledge, and celebrating the nation's tradition of studiousness.
